An abrasive is a material of a certain hardness and density that uses force and a range of minerals to remove surface material from an object. Typically, this is done through rubbing, grinding, polishing, sanding, or blasting. Abrasives come in paper, pads, cloths, discs, belts, and blasters. Key buyers include construction companies, mining companies, and manufacturers.

What is the current market price for Abrasives?

The 2026 benchmark market price for Abrasives is $21.38 per buffing wheel. Prices have increased at a CAGR of 3.74 from 2023-26.

What is the supply chain risk for Abrasives?

Fragmented supplier market enhances buyer leverage and competitive sourcing opportunities. The abrasives market has low-to-moderate market share concentration, with many suppliers competing for business due to low barriers to entry and limited product specialization. This structure gives buyers flexibility to run competitive tenders, benchmark suppliers, and negotiate favorable pricing and service terms. Procurement teams can leverage this environment to diversify their supplier base, secure multi-year agreements with performance incentives, and reduce dependency on any single manufacturer, increasing cost stability and service reliability.

What factors affect the price of Abrasives?

The type of abrasive material significantly affects its pricing, with premium options like diamond or ceramic abrasives commanding higher costs due to their superior cutting and grinding capabilities. For example, diamond abrasives used for precision tasks often cost more than standard aluminum oxide products, reflecting enhanced performance and durability.
